The rise of the digital era has left a lasting imprint on the quick service restaurants market, transforming every facet of the industry. As QSRs move beyond traditional counter service, they now harness a variety of tech-driven solutions, fundamentally altering customer interaction, service speed, and even menu development. These changes don’t just increase convenience—they build entirely new pathways for business growth and customer engagement.

From the expansion of mobile ordering apps to the integration of AI in drive-thru systems and kitchen automation, fast food establishments are at the forefront of this technological renaissance. These enhancements allow for faster service, greater accuracy, and a more tailored approach to patron preferences. Online food delivery has emerged as a game-changer, enabling QSRs to reach wider audiences and remain resilient against marketplace disruptions. By maintaining a seamless, omnichannel presence, industry leaders future-proof their brands while meeting the expectations of digitally savvy guests.

Shifts in consumer psychology also play a role. Demand for instantaneous service, diverse cuisine, and contactless experiences have reshaped how operators build customer relationships. The Quick Service Restaurants (QSR) Market continues to benefit from these trends, witnessing steady growth as innovation meets evolving needs. At the same time, behind-the-scenes advancements—like AI-driven inventory systems and predictive analytics—help minimize waste and boost efficiency.

Menu innovation, health-conscious options, and dietary transparency are becoming industry standards, allowing QSRs to engage a broad and diverse customer base. Furthermore, sustainability initiatives such as eco-friendly packaging and efficient resource management are being rapidly adopted, reflecting greater environmental awareness.

FAQs

What are the key technology trends in the QSR market?
Tech integration includes mobile ordering, automated kitchens, AI-powered personalization, and digital payment platforms—all contributing to enhanced speed and customer satisfaction.

How does technology benefit both QSR operators and customers?
Operators improve efficiency, minimize costs, and customize offerings, while customers enjoy convenience, speed, menu transparency, and flexible access to a variety of dining options.
